    Consolidate Mango integration tests
    
    This commit groups a couple of major changes that aim to amend
    many pain points in making the Mango integration test suites
    more accessible.
    
    - The test framework behind the Mango integration test suite
      provides a lot of flags that are not currently exposed on
      the level of the main `Makefile`.  Change this for the
      greater flexilibility.
    
    - Mango's test suite documentation is buried in the source tree,
      which is not common for other kind of tests.  To increase its
      visibility and unify the style, move the contents of this file
      over to the general developer documentation.
    
    - Promote the use of the `mango-test` target instead of setting
      up the related machinery manually.  The commands recorded in
      the original documentation are out of date and only minor
      implementation details anyway.
    
    - Retire the explicit control over the activation of Mango
      integration tests that require support for text indexes.
      Instead learn the availability of this feature from the current
      CouchDB instance and run tests based on that.  This effectively
      makes the activation automated, which could be controlled
      implicitly by either hooking up of a Clouseau instance or not.
    
    - Running the Mango integration tests do not remove the databases
      on their completion, which can inadvertently pollute the local
      data store.  To avoid this, enforce removal of test databases but
      allow it to be disabled on demand.

+Mango Integration Tests
+~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
+
+Tests for the Mango interface can be run individually with the help of
+the ``mango-test`` target and they can be narrowed down to specific
+test suites via the ``MANGO_TEST_OPTS`` variable::
+
+    make mango-test \
+      MANGO_TEST_OPTS="--pretty-assert --verbose 03-operator-test"
+
+The value of the ``MANGO_TEST_OPTS`` variable will be passed down to
+the `Nose 2 <https://nose2.io/>`_ testing framework which is used for
+the implementation.  Consult its documentation for more information.
+
+Tests that rely on text indexes are run only if the ``search`` feature
+is reported to be available (i.e. a working Clouseau instance is
+connected), otherwise they will be skipped.
+
+Note that the databases that are created during the tests will be all
+removed after each of the suites completed.  However, with the help of
+the ``MANGO_TESTS_KEEP_DBS`` environment variable, it can be requested
+to keep those databases around for further investigation::
+
+    MANGO_TESTS_KEEP_DBS=please \
+      make mango-test MANGO_TEST_OPTS='03-operator-test'
